About Liang Lei

Liang Lei is a scholar working on Environmental Chemistry, Paleontology and Mechanics of Materials, having authored 52 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hydrocarbon exploration and reservoir analysis (21 papers), Methane Hydrates and Related Phenomena (18 papers), Paleontology and Stratigraphy of Fossils (10 papers),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(7 papers), Paleontology and Evolutionary Biology (5 papers),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ers), Climate change and permafrost (5 papers) and CO2 Sequestration and Geologic Interactions (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Environmental Chemistry (882 citations), Paleontology (307 citations) and Environmental Engineering (441 citations). Liang Lei has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Yongkoo Seol, Jeong‐Hoon Choi, J. Carlos Santamarina, Timothy J. Kneafsey, Sheng Dai, Jinnan Tong, Zhichao Liu, Li Tian, Haijun Song and Huyue Song.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Fluid Mechanics, Langmuir and Journal of Cleaner Production.
